When it arrives to keeping your car running smoothly, you want the best of the best. That's where Orewa's premier service centre comes in. We're dedicated about providing top-notch care for all makes and models. Our https://francesdics695866.wikigdia.com/7301482/your_car_deserves_the_best_orewa_s_premier_service_centre